Inclusion criteria
Inclusion criteria: Stage One: 1. Aged 16 or above, either sex 2. Based in the UK 3. Show significant symptoms of bulimia nervosa or eating disorders not otherwise specified (EDNOS), as indicated by the Eating Disorder Examination Questionnaire 4. Body mass index (BMI) of 18.5 kg/m^2 or above Stage Two: 1. Meet the criteria for a research diagnosis of bulimia EDNOS, as indicated by the Eating Disorders Examination Interview
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: Stage One: 1. Under the age of 16 2. Do not fulfil the inclusion criteria of Stage One Both Stages: 1. Currently receiving specialist mental health therapy 2. Currently involved in any treatment based eating disorder research 3. Alcohol or drug dependent 4. Have active suicidal thoughts 5. Participate in severe self-harm 6. Have a diagnosis of psychosis 7. Diabetic 8. Pregnant
Design outcomes
Primary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| Eating Disorders Examination Questionnaire at baseline, 10 weeks, 6 months and 12 months. Main factors are: 1. Global score 2. Frequency or bingeing 3. Frequency of vomiting | — |
Secondary
| Measure | Time frame |
|---|---|
| 1. Hospital anxiety and depression scale (HADS) 2. Work and Social Adjustment Scale 3. Recovery Locus of Control Scale 1. Hospital anxiety and depression scale (HADS), measured at baseline, 10 weeks, 6 months and 12 months 2. Work and Social Adjustment Scale, measured at baseline, 10 week and 12 months 3. Recovery Locus of Control Scale, measured at baseline, 10 week and 12 months 4. Significant Others Scale, measured at baseline 5. Mental Health Literacy Questionnaire, measured at baseline, 10 weeks, 6 months and 12 months 6. Economic analysis, measured at baseline, 10 weeks, 6 months and 12 months | — |
